Night-shift staff: Floor 4 of the Tellhaven Building opens this week. After 21:00, access is via the rear stairwell only; the lifts are locked out overnight during the settling period. Complete a walk-through of the new floor once per shift and log it. The stairwell keypad accepts the code below.

badge for yahop-fawep: bdg-XBKXI-68071

Handover — turnstile upgrade, Lanthorn Court lobby. Contractors from Keelson Access finish the new turnstiles Thursday night. Until then the left lane is out of service; direct everyone through the right lane. Old badges stop working at 17:00 Thursday, new ones print Friday morning at the desk. Overnight cleaners and early arrivals will need manual entry via the side gate. For the side gate, use the code below.

turnstile pass: bdg-YEOZLM-79341408

**Action Item 3:** The Parcelroute webhook retried indefinitely against Lornbay's dead endpoint, flooding the queue. We need a capped exponential backoff with a circuit breaker after five consecutive failures. Reviewer: please verify the breaker thresholds match the agreed spec and that metrics are emitted on each trip. The full incident timeline and agreed parameters are documented on the internal page:

runbook for tagug-hafog: https://jira.lumiclabs.internal/projects/pages/pages/9773c0d8